Summary

The john fairlamb theater excelsior springs in Excelsior Springs, now known as the Firefly Event Center, has been revitalized by Adam and Sarah Love to serve as a central hub for community engagement, arts, and entertainment. This historic venue, dating back to the early 20th century, underwent significant renovations to preserve its charm while incorporating modern facilities. The grand opening marked a new era, featuring diverse events ranging from theatrical performances to community celebrations.

Alongside the Firefly Event Center, the Slightly Off Broadway Theatre enhances the cultural landscape of Excelsior Springs. The theater offers a variety of shows, including classic plays and contemporary dramas, and engages the community through dinner theater packages and matinee performances. The city of Excelsior Springs is becoming a cultural destination, hosting various events and attractions that draw visitors and contribute to the local economy. The future of the arts scene in Excelsior Springs looks promising, with continued support and investment in cultural venues like the Firefly Event Center and Slightly Off Broadway Theatre.
